Online Game Stability: Addressing the "Bug on a Wire" Issue

The persistent problem of online game fragility , often described as the “bug on a connection ” phenomenon, continues to challenge developers and players alike. This issue stems from the inherent difficulty of coordinating thousands users simultaneously within a virtual environment. Factors like data latency, player hardware variations, and unexpected interactions can all contribute to errors that break the compelling experience. Addressing this requires a multi-faceted strategy , encompassing robust server design, meticulous programming review, and comprehensive validation procedures. Strategies to Avoid the "Bug on a Wire" in Your Creation

The dreaded "bug on a wire"—that seemingly minor issue that unexpectedly halts your whole development cycle. Preventing these canines from harming your progress requires a proactive approach. First, use rigorous testing procedures early and often. This includes unit testing of individual components and integration testing that verify them work together. Second, ensure readable code through regular code inspections and following coding standards. Furthermore, make use of version control systems like Git to track changes and facilitate easy reversion if needed. Finally, foster a environment of open communication among your group, so issues are found and addressed fast.
